Nelson Armstrong Commits to UPEI
July 21, 2014 - Ontario Hockey League (OHL)
Peterborough Petes News Release
(Peterborough, ON, July 21, 2014)- The Peterborough Petes are pleased to announce that defenceman Nelson Armstrong has committed to play for the Men's Hockey program at the University of Prince Edward Island in Charlottetown, PEI.
Born in Peterborough, Armstrong put together his best season in 2013-14 with 9 goals and 36 assists for 45 points with the Petes. He added four assists in the playoffs. Along with his strong offensive game, Armstrong is known for being very capable in his own end and prides himself on being a well-rounded player every night.
"I just try to compete every shift and do whatever I can to help the team win," said Armstrong who is 6'1, 205 lbs. "I take great pride in the offensive part of my game for sure but you have to be responsible in your own end first. I just want to be a solid, all-around player."
Armstrong played two major junior seasons with his hometown Petes, after starting his career with St. Lawrence University in the NCAA. He says he has remained committed to pursuing his education and determined the University of Prince Edward Island was a perfect fit for the next step in his journey. UPEI's roster also features former Petes forward Nick Czinder.
Armstrong will be enrolling in the Bachelor of Business Administration program at UPEI.
